I have to agree black magic is the good stuff for tires. as for rims, I go with the old toothbrush too lol. Those brake dust removes just don't work for me. At the moment, I'm using the blue tire tint and I can say even after the blue has faded, the gel is still making the tires look good weeks later...
Mother's scratch remover is a great polish to get rid of those tiny swirl marks you get.
I use armor all car wash since they got a good cold water wash soap. Meguire's soap is great too, adds something to paint that keeps water from sticking on it for a good while.
The interior is left to armor all too, I use the non gloss stuff for the dash as on bright sunny days, the glossy dash reflects off the windshield and really bugs me.
For windows I have some eagle glass cleaner and I use rainx for the outside and rainx anti fog for the inside...
For the engine, Gunk or simple green is good stuff with gunk for really heavy deposits I find it works better.
For the inside of the engine, I use revive. Good stuff, is not engine specific, just when it tells you to empty the can to stall the car, on an efi, you can't so just shut it off on the last step... odds are you will feel a major difference in throttle response once you clean all that varnish and carbon build up in it... I'm hoping it managed to clean up my egr in the process too lol... else there goes another $70 dollars to damn emissions...

I personally prefer Meguires products. I use the soft wash for the initial cleaning, then I use the cleaner wax to remove any impurities and then follow up with a coat of Gold Class for the finished look. Then all I need is the Finishing spray on days when it is a little dusty,it brings up the shine. I usually will do this just before I go to a cruise night or show. As for the interior, I use the vinyl protection. It leaves everything looking like it just came off the showroom floor and it smells good. Tires I use the Endurance tire care, keeps them looking good until the next wash.
